Good news for all music lovers: the Paris Music Festival is making a comeback to the capital, offering a series of concerts in iconic and unconventional venues such as the Manufacture Chanson, the Bateau El Alamein, and even Boris Vian’s apartment. Mark your calendars from Wednesday, March 18 to Sunday, March 22, 2026, to enjoy live performances by Mathias Malzieu, Alexis HK, Malik Djoudi, Coline Rio, China Moses, and Flore Benguigui. The Banlieues Bleues Festival is gearing up to make a spectacular comeback from March 27 to April 17, 2026, touring several towns across Seine-Saint-Denis. As it enters its 43rd edition, this much-anticipated event promises a series of exciting musical surprises that are sure to delight audiences. [Read more]

Metal returns to Le Plan in Ris-Orangis on Saturday, April 4 and Sunday, April 5, 2026, for the third edition of the 'We Metal Fest'. What's on the program? Two days of concerts dedicated to extreme music, featuring Rise of the Northstar, Shaârghot, Ten56., Lofofora, Revnoir, LocoMuerte, and The Browning. [Read more]

Every spring, the Chorus Festival signals the kick-off of the music festival season across Île-de-France. This year, the Hauts-de-Seine edition returns to La Seine Musicale from Friday, April 10th to Sunday, April 12th, 2026, bringing a lineup packed with a variety of concerts. What's in store? Expect performances by Bertrand Belin, Louane, La Mano 1.9, Fatoumata Diawara, as well as Meryl, Keblack, and Ebony. The festival also pays tribute to Kurt Cobain with performances by Béatrice Dalle, Youv Dee, and Bastien Burger. [Read more]

This Parisian music festival, dedicated to showcasing emerging bands from the global indie rock scene, is making its return to the Bastille neighborhood. Mark your calendars for Thursday, May 14th, to Saturday, May 16th, 2026. Over the course of three days, attendees can enjoy a series of live performances across around ten venues scattered throughout the 11th and 12th arrondissements. The Bagatelle Music Festival is back with a brand-new edition not to be missed, taking place on Saturday, May 16, and Sunday, May 17, 2026, at the Orangery in Bagatelle Park. What's on offer? A showcase of emerging young talents and exclusive artistic collaborations, to be enjoyed during four exceptional concerts set amidst the idyllic scenery of western Paris. [Read more]

The Marvellous Island Festival is making its comeback and invites you to join the celebration on Saturday, May 23, and Sunday, May 24, 2026, at Vaires-Torcy Beach for its 14th edition. What’s on the lineup? Basswell, Dennis Cruz, Nic Fanciulli, Perceval, Bad Boombox, Ilario Alicante, Mandragora, and Mischluft, among others. Check out the full schedule for each day! [Read more]
